What companies run services between Broxbourne, England and Brighton, England?

FlixBus operates a bus from London Stratford- Montfichet Road Stop U to Brighton Railway Station - Stroudley Road 5 times a day. Tickets cost £6–11 and the journey takes 2h 20m. Alternatively, you can take a train from Broxbourne to Brighton via London Liverpool Street, Liverpool Street Station, London Bridge Bus Station, and London Bridge in around 2h 6m.
